What is Quiz-Based Learning?
Quiz-based learning is a training approach that uses quizzes and assessments to help individuals test their knowledge and reinforce learning.
Use Case
Quiz-based learning is used to reinforce key concepts, evaluate understanding, and improve knowledge retention. It makes learning more interactive and helps identify gaps early. It is often combined with quick assessments to deliver short and effective evaluations during the learning process.
